China Calls for Action as UN Gaza Resolutions Go Unheeded
At a tense UN Security Council meeting this week, China’s UN Ambassador Fu Cong hammered home a critical message: resolutions to address Gaza’s crisis must stop collecting dust and start saving lives.
Despite multiple UNSC resolutions demanding a ceasefire, Fu noted that “none have been effectively implemented” – a failure he says undermines global trust in the UN system.
US Military Support Under Scrutiny
In a pointed remark, Fu questioned Washington’s $17 billion in military aid to Israel since October: “Does this massive weapons supply align with peace goals?” He urged the US to back stronger Council action for an immediate ceasefire.
Humanitarian Catastrophe Looms
Fu denounced the use of starvation as a war tactic – “a serious war crime” – and demanded Israel lift Gaza blockades. He emphasized UNRWA’s vital role, rejecting attempts to discredit the aid agency helping 2 million displaced Palestinians.
